Hi. "Heroes" by John Cheetham was commissioned by myself and Anne Jelle Visser last year and was premiered at te Ottawa Chamber Music Festival (on an all Cheetham concert). It is a great piece to play and we found that using 2 marimbas (marimbaists?) worked well to create a stereo background for the two tubas. Reminiscant of the William Penn (in sections), it is written (and subtitled) For High Tuba, Low Tuba and Marimba, but AJ and I both used F Tubas with great success. The piece is divided in three sections (F-S-F) and the tuba lines are well intertwined so the listener is not always aware of who is playing. The finger work in some of the fast sections is challenging, but not out of reach. A very friendly piece for audiences I believe.
